/// <summary> /// Constructor to set all model variables for ADO.net BLCartItem model. /// </summary> /// <param name="product"></param> /// <param name="size"></param> /// <param name="quantity"></param> public BLCartItem(BLProduct product, string size, int quantity) { Product = product; Size = size; Quantity = quantity; ItemTotal = Product.prodPrice * Quantity; }
/// <summary> /// Adds a product to the database and returns success status. /// </summary> /// <param name="newProduct"></param> /// <returns></returns> public static bool addProduct(BLProduct newProduct) { DALInsert product = new DALInsert(); int rows = product.addNewProduct(newProduct); return(rows > 0); }
/// <summary> /// Updates a specified product according to the specifics of the ADO.net model /// provided. /// </summary> /// <param name="product"></param> /// <returns></returns> public static bool updateProduct(BLProduct product) { return(DALUpdate.updateProduct(product)); }